Vitamin D and Arterial Hypertension: Facts and Myths.

Abstract

PURPOSE OF REVIEW

Vitamin D and its derivatives are biologically active fat-soluble steroid hormones, which are transcription factors for numerous genes. The results of several observational studies suggest the relationship between plasma concentration of vitamin D and the risk of arterial hypertension, as well as between the intensity of insolation and the risk of arterial hypertension.

RECENT FINDINGS

Based on the results of the abovementioned studies, it was hypothesized that vitamin D is characterized by the antihypertensive properties. Animal experiments have shown that vitamin D reduces activity of the renin-angiotensin-aldosterone system and improves vasorelaxation of blood vessels. Results of clinical studies did not confirm these results. Moreover in interventional clinical trials, it was documented that supplementation of vitamin D did not reduce blood pressure. The influence of exposure to sunshine at different wave lengths on blood pressure was examined in clinical studies and it was found that ultraviolet A radiation (UVA) lead to the release of nitric oxide from the skin. This might explain lower level of blood pressure in subjects from the regions with a higher rate of insolation. The aim of this review is to summarize current knowledge concerning the relationship between vitamin D and arterial hypertension based on both observational and interventional studies.
